I would like to edit all of the .bashrc files on the system. I'm on Debian,
so I would have one in /root, one in each user's directory and one in
/etc/skel. First I am copying the file over if it is not already there, then
I run an editfiles. The editfiles stanza looks like:
editfiles:
# First, the master .bashrc
{ /etc/skel/.bashrc
AppendIfNoSuchLine ". /etc/foo"
}
# "Live" .bashrc
{ home/.bashrc
AppendIfNoSuchLine ". /etc/foo"
}
What I am seeing is that /etc/skel/.bashrc is being updated, but none of the
users' is being updated. I found the "{ home/.bashrc" in the reference
manual.
Any ideas?
